Description

An addendum is a thing to be added; an addition. For example, it may be used to add supplemental terms or conditions to a contract or make corrections or supply omissions to a document. An addendum is often used to supply additional terms to standardized contracts, such as leases. Addendum is singular; the plural form is addenda.

Real propertysales agreements often have addenda (plural of addendum) as the buyer and seller negotiatefine points (how payments will be made, what appliances will be included, date of transfer oftitle, the terms of financing by the seller and the like). Although often they are not, addendashould be signed separately and attached to the original agreement so that there will be noconfusion as to what is included or intended.

The Arkansas Addendum to Real Estate Purchase and Sale Agreement is a legal document that serves as an extension or modification to the existing real estate purchase and sale agreement between the buyer and seller in Arkansas. This addendum provides a comprehensive set of terms, conditions, and provisions that further clarify, supplement, or amend certain aspects of the original agreement. The purpose of incorporating an addendum is to address specific circumstances, conditions, or requirements that may be unique to the transaction or to comply with specific state laws. It helps to ensure that both parties are in alignment with any special conditions or contingencies that need to be considered in the purchase and sale of real estate in Arkansas. Some common types of Arkansas Addendum to Real Estate Purchase and Sale Agreements include: 1. Financing Contingency Addendum: This addendum is used when the buyer's ability to secure financing for the property is contingent upon certain conditions, such as obtaining a mortgage loan within a specified time frame or at a specific interest rate. 2. Inspection Contingency Addendum: This addendum allows the buyer to conduct a thorough inspection of the property to assess its condition and identify any potential issues. It specifies the timeline for completing the inspection, negotiating repairs or credits, and the buyer's options if significant problems are discovered. 3. Appraisal Contingency Addendum: This addendum addresses the buyer's obligation to obtain an appraisal report on the property, which determines its fair market value. It outlines the buyer's rights and remedies if the appraisal comes in significantly lower than the agreed-upon purchase price. 4. Homeowner Association (HOA) Addendum: When purchasing a property within a homeowner association, this addendum outlines the buyer's obligations, responsibilities, and rights as a member of the HOA. It may include details on fees, rules and regulations, and any restrictions imposed by the association. 5. Disclosure Addendum: This addendum focuses on the seller's responsibility to disclose any known defects or issues with the property. It may require a comprehensive list of disclosures related to the property's condition, history, or material defects that may affect the buyer's decision. These are just a few examples of the different types of Arkansas Addendum to Real Estate Purchase and Sale Agreements. The specific addendum used depends on the unique circumstances and needs of the parties involved in the transaction. It is crucial to consult with a qualified real estate attorney or agent to ensure compliance with Arkansas state laws and to accurately address any specific concerns related to the real estate transaction.
